Full Stack Java Developer

$135,200 - $145,600/Yr

BCforward - Jersey City, NJ

posted about 1 month ago

Full-time - Mid Level
Jersey City, NJ
5,001-10,000 employees
Professional, Scientific, and Technical Services

About the position

BCforward is seeking a highly motivated Full Stack Java Developer for a contract position in Jersey City, NJ. The role involves developing web applications using Java and Spring, with a focus on UI/UX design and REST API development. The position is hybrid, requiring both onsite and remote work, and is expected to last for 12 months.

Responsibilities

  • Develop web applications using Java and Spring frameworks.
  • Create Single Page Applications (SPAs) and reusable component libraries using ReactJS.
  • Build and maintain REST APIs and web services.
  • Utilize build tools and processes such as Maven and Ant.
  • Implement CI/CD practices using tools like Jenkins and Ansible Tower.
  • Conduct unit testing using Junit and ensure code quality.
  • Collaborate in an Agile development environment.

Requirements

  • 4+ years of relevant IT development experience.
  • 4+ years of web development experience with Java and Spring.
  • 4+ years of experience in UI/UX development (HTML5, CSS3, React JS, jQuery, Node.js).
  • Expertise in React JS framework for developing SPAs and custom components.
  • Basic SQL knowledge and experience with RDBMS (preferably SQL Server).
  • Experience in building REST APIs and web services.

Nice-to-haves

  • Knowledge of XML & JSON schema and processing technologies.
  • Familiarity with version control tools (Git, Bitbucket, SVN).
  • Experience with build automation tools.

Benefits

  • Major medical insurance
  • Health Savings Account (HSA)
  • Dental insurance
  • Vision insurance
  • Employer-provided group life insurance
  • Voluntary life insurance
  • Short-term disability
  • Long-term disability
  • 401k
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service